Your new client has asked you to evaluate their current Disaster Recovery scheme. An employee who left the company was in charge of their disaster recovery. The employee left very little documentation on DR, but you have been assured that there is a DR scheme in place. After viewing their AWS account you find what you believe is the DR configuration in a second region. You compare the resources in this region to the resources in the region that contains the production environment. Some of the things you found include: A minimal version of the RDS database, several Elastic IP addresses, several AMIs with specific names which associate them with your production Web Servers, and a CloudFormation template containing all of the remaining resources (other than the RDS database) in your environment. Which DR strategy is most likely being used here?
